Determination of Strength of Isoscalar Pairing Interaction by a Mathematical Identity in QRPA
Abstract
I propose a new method to determine the strength of the isoscalar proton-neutron pairing interaction by a mathematical identity derived in the quasiparticle random-phase approximation. This method is applied for a few nuclei possibly having the neutrinoless double-β decay. Reduced half-life, the theoretical quantity necessary for determining the effective neutrino mass, is calculated for 48Ca.
